Key Responsibilities and Account abilities include but are not limited to: * Prevents damaging any eggs * Pulling correct eggs for the assigned day * Keeping up with the flow of production * Feeding the Embrex machine egg flats, and ensure that neither eggs nor equipment is damaged * Stacking hatcher trays with the flow of production * Remove empty flats and add buggy to empty egg * Moving Hatcher basket trolly to the correct assigned hatcher * Ensure the equipment is running correctly * De-stacking and cleaning chick boxes and all embrex related materials and/or machinery * Sanitize room/area completely * Sanitize all boxes, tray washer(s), and embrex equipment * De-stack dirty chick boxes and load into tray wash with 140+ degree water, with approved sanitizer.
* Run boxes through tray washer and dip tank, and stack properly per PPC requirements to achieve the greatest amount of drying possible * Run "Needles Cylinder" to check all of the needles, and replace if needed.
Check for clogged needles while fluid is flowing on clean cycle.
Clean it with wire in cup.
* Scub equipment with dish soap and rinse.
Fill 5 gal "Clean Jug" with R/O water (3 gal). Put on sanitizer side.
Take hose out of sanitizer and put in clean Jug (R/O Water). Press sanitizer screen.
Run for at least 3 minutes or until out of water.
* If needed, catch tray and drainage reservoir should be emptied and rinsed.
* Ensure all areas are cleaned and sanitized before ending process.
